does the front pipe look different to you guys ? doesn't look like the bend are the same as the others and the flanges aren't welded in the same directions. wonder if it will work with the stock exhaust etc...
Ya, you're right. The flange that mates to the mid pipe won't re-use the OEM donut gasket. You can see that it's just a standard flange and not a floating pass through flange like the other front pipes. Not sure how this will affect fitment. Anyone know what affect this would have?



Somebody guinea pig this front pipe and let us know if it fits. a pipe is a pipe so performance gains should be typical for a test pipe.
